The Progression of Lottery Systems
The history of lottery games dates back to ancient times, with evidence of their formulation in different societies. The initial documented lotteries can be traced to the Han Dynasty of China, where they were utilized for financing government projects and public works. These early games involved lot drawings for awards, serving as recreational and civic purposes. Over the centuries, the notion of lottery transformed, with multiple variations surfacing across various societies, from the Roman Empire to medieval Europe.
In the seventeenth century, lotteries gained popularity in the continent as a means of raising funds for government entities. Governments began to regulate these systems, establishing rules and monitoring fairness to shield players. หวยออนไลน์ This marked the transition from informal games to structured systems that provided a structured approach to gaming. The increase of physical tickets and drawings enhanced public participation, making lotteries an easy-to-partake-in form of fun for people of all social classes.

Legislative Frameworks and Digital Platforms
The regulatory environment surrounding online lottery gambling varies significantly from one nation to another. In the United States, for example, state governments regulate online lottery sales, which has led to a varied of laws. Some states like MI and Pennsylvania have adopted digital lottery systems, allowing citizens to purchase tickets electronically, while others remain hesitant or have total prohibitions. This results in a unique environment where players must navigate local regulations to participate securely in online lottery activities.
Internationally, many regions have established comprehensive frameworks to govern online lotteries. Countries like the United Kingdom and Australia have welcomed digital lottery platforms, providing clear guidelines to ensure consumer protection and responsible gambling. These regulations often feature age restrictions, licensing standards for providers, and protocols to promote fairness and transparency in the lottery operations. As a result, players in these regions can enjoy digital lottery gaming with greater peace of mind, knowing that they are safeguarded under well-defined legal structures.
